The market town of Belper stands at the heart of the Derwent Valley which was granted World Heritage Site status in 2001. The Derwent Valley Visitor Centre located within the Strutt’s North Mill gives visitors the chance to see inside the mill cotton spinning and discover more about the town’s history and the industrial revolution. Belper River Gardens offers visitors a tranquil setting to view the River Derwent and is located adjacent the Strutt’s historic North Mill and dominant red bricked East Mill. The industrial-inspired children’s play area and café are open all year whilst in the summer months rowing boat hire and brass bands playing in the bandstand can be enjoyed.\nBelper town centre winner of the 2020 Champion High Street Award for England boasts many independent shops cafés pubs bars and a cinema.\n\nTraditional towns of Ashbourne and Bakewell are nearby.
